My 2002 Switch intall

I needed some where to mount 4 switches for my FD strobes and L.E.D.'s. So I came up with this. My NBS is 2wd so I used the space where the 4wd buttons would have been, since the "pocket" that is there is pretty much useless.
Top switch is for the front Strobes, next one down is for the rear strobes, the third is for the windshield mounted L.E.D., and the bottom is for the L.E.D.'s in the excab windows. The small red push button changes the flash pattern on the L.E.D.'s.

I use some 5mm "ply wood" I had left over from my basement remodel.
